When a you receive a random, unexpected payment for half of your subrogation claim, you might think, "hooray!  Now I only have to recover the remaining half.  That was easy!"  But beware - if that payment has limiting language like, "payment in full" or there is a letter along with it, you may be in trouble. When can these surprise payments count as a settlement?  And why do settlements count as settlements, anyhow?  The answer is the doctrine of accord and satisfaction.  Listen in as Rebecca and Steve talk about what is really required for a claim of accord and satisfaction, when you can accept the payment, and why a settlement settles the claim.
